Home
last modified time | relevance | path

Searched refs:ddk (Results 1 – 9 of 9) sorted by relevance

/freebsd/sys/contrib/openzfs/include/sys/
H A Dddt.h102 #define DDK_GET_LSIZE(ddk) \ argument
103 BF64_GET_SB((ddk)->ddk_prop, 0, 16, SPA_MINBLOCKSHIFT, 1)
104 #define DDK_SET_LSIZE(ddk, x) \ argument
105 BF64_SET_SB((ddk)->ddk_prop, 0, 16, SPA_MINBLOCKSHIFT, 1, x)
107 #define DDK_GET_PSIZE(ddk) \ argument
108 BF64_GET_SB((ddk)->ddk_prop, 16, 16, SPA_MINBLOCKSHIFT, 1)
109 #define DDK_SET_PSIZE(ddk, x) \ argument
112 #define DDK_GET_COMPRESS(ddk) BF64_GET((ddk)->ddk_prop, 32, 7) argument
113 #define DDK_SET_COMPRESS(ddk, x) BF64_SET((ddk)->ddk_prop, 32, 7, x) argument
115 #define DDK_GET_CRYPT(ddk) BF64_GET((ddk)->ddk_prop, 39, 1) argument
[all …]
H A Dddt_impl.h45 const ddt_key_t *ddk, ddt_phys_t *phys, size_t psize);
47 const ddt_key_t *ddk);
49 const ddt_key_t *ddk);
51 const ddt_key_t *ddk, const ddt_phys_t *phys, size_t psize,
54 const ddt_key_t *ddk, dmu_tx_t *tx);
56 ddt_key_t *ddk, ddt_phys_t *phys, size_t psize);
78 extern void ddt_key_fill(ddt_key_t *ddk, const blkptr_t *bp);
/freebsd/sys/contrib/openzfs/module/zfs/
H A Dddt_zap.c111 const ddt_key_t *ddk, ddt_phys_t *phys, size_t psize) in ddt_zap_lookup() argument
117 error = zap_length_uint64(os, object, (uint64_t *)ddk, in ddt_zap_lookup()
127 error = zap_lookup_uint64(os, object, (uint64_t *)ddk, in ddt_zap_lookup()
138 ddt_zap_contains(objset_t *os, uint64_t object, const ddt_key_t *ddk) in ddt_zap_contains() argument
140 return (zap_length_uint64(os, object, (uint64_t *)ddk, DDT_KEY_WORDS, in ddt_zap_contains()
145 ddt_zap_prefetch(objset_t *os, uint64_t object, const ddt_key_t *ddk) in ddt_zap_prefetch() argument
151 ddt_zap_update(objset_t *os, uint64_t object, const ddt_key_t *ddk, in ddt_zap_update() argument
160 int error = zap_update_uint64(os, object, (uint64_t *)ddk, in ddt_zap_update()
169 ddt_zap_remove(objset_t *os, uint64_t object, const ddt_key_t *ddk, in ddt_zap_remove() argument
172 return (zap_remove_uint64(os, object, (uint64_t *)ddk, in ddt_zap_remove()
[all …]
H A Dddt.c300 const ddt_key_t *ddk) in ddt_object_contains() argument
311 const ddt_key_t *ddk) in ddt_object_prefetch() argument
423 ddk->ddk_prop = 0; in ddt_key_fill()
549 dde->dde_key = *ddk; in ddt_alloc()
656 ddt_key_t ddk; in ddt_prefetch() local
667 ddt_key_fill(&ddk, bp); in ddt_prefetch()
798 ddt_key_t ddk; in ddt_class_contains() local
808 ddt_key_fill(&ddk, bp); in ddt_class_contains()
823 ddt_key_t ddk; in ddt_repair_start() local
826 ddt_key_fill(&ddk, bp); in ddt_repair_start()
[all …]
H A Dddt_stats.c40 ddt_key_t *ddk = &dde->dde_key; in ddt_stat_generate() local
41 uint64_t lsize = DDK_GET_LSIZE(ddk); in ddt_stat_generate()
42 uint64_t psize = DDK_GET_PSIZE(ddk); in ddt_stat_generate()
H A Ddsl_scan.c2935 const ddt_key_t *ddk = &dde->dde_key; in dsl_scan_ddt_entry() local
2961 ddt_bp_create(checksum, ddk, ddp, &bp); in dsl_scan_ddt_entry()
/freebsd/contrib/wpa/wpa_supplicant/
H A Dandroid.config47 #CFLAGS += -I/usr/include/w32api/ddk
52 #CFLAGS += -I/opt/mingw/mingw32/include/ddk
H A Ddefconfig59 #CFLAGS += -I/usr/include/w32api/ddk
64 #CFLAGS += -I/opt/mingw/mingw32/include/ddk
/freebsd/sys/contrib/openzfs/cmd/zdb/
H A Dzdb.c1897 const ddt_key_t *ddk = &dde->dde_key; in dump_dde() local
1906 ddt_bp_create(ddt->ddt_checksum, ddk, ddp, &blk); in dump_dde()